Tola Musardih in context

With 210 people at the 2011 Census, Tola Musardih was the 1027th most populous of its district's 1503 villages, below the district average of 1,075.

Literacy stood at 13.21%, 45.2 points below the district's rural average of 58.40%.

The sex ratio was 1019 women per 1,000 men (96 above the district's rural figure of 923) — one of the minority of villages where women outnumbered men.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 962, 39 above the rural national 923.

64.8% of the population were recorded as workers, 22.6 points above the district's rural rate.
